A Self-Propelled Sprayer is a specialized agricultural equipment used for applying fertilizers, pesticides, and herbicides to crops. It consists of a tank to hold the chemicals, a boom to disperse them, and a self-propelled chassis for mobility. The purpose of a Self-Propelled Sprayer is to efficiently and accurately distribute chemicals on large fields, reducing the need for manual labor and increasing productivity.

Advantages of Self-Propelled Sprayers include precise application, reduced chemical waste, increased speed and efficiency, and better coverage of crops. They also offer improved operator comfort and safety compared to traditional methods of crop spraying.

Self-Propelled Sprayers are used in various applications such as high stem crops, dryland crops, and paddy field crops. In high stem crops, the sprayer helps in reaching tall plants efficiently. In dryland crops, it assists in precise application of chemicals in areas with limited water supply. In paddy field crops, it ensures uniform coverage of pesticides on flooded fields.
